Location Query for OTT Emergency Calls (frameworks)
This commit implements Location Query for OTT Emergency Calls
in frameworks.
Bug: 236748912
Test: cts test

+
+ /**
+ * Query location information.
+ * Only SIM call managers can call this method for Connections representing Emergency calls.
+ * If the previous request is not completed, the new request will be rejected.
+ *
+ * @param timeoutMillis long: Timeout in millis waiting for query response.
+ * @param provider String: the location provider name, This value cannot be null.
+ * @param executor The executor of where the callback will execute.
+ * @param callback The callback to notify the result of queryLocation.
+ */
+ void queryLocation(String callId, long timeoutMillis, @NonNull String provider,
+ @NonNull @CallbackExecutor Executor executor,
+ @NonNull OutcomeReceiver<Location, QueryLocationException> callback) {
+ Log.v(this, "queryLocation: %s %d", callId, timeoutMillis);
+ for (IConnectionServiceAdapter adapter : mAdapters) {
+ try {
+ adapter.queryLocation(callId, timeoutMillis, provider,
+ new ResultReceiver(null) {
+ @Override
+ protected void onReceiveResult(int resultCode, Bundle result) {
+ super.onReceiveResult(resultCode, result);
+
+ if (resultCode == 1 /* success */) {
+ executor.execute(() -> callback.onResult(result.getParcelable(
+ Connection.EXTRA_KEY_QUERY_LOCATION, Location.class)));
+ } else {
+ executor.execute(() -> callback.onError(result.getParcelable(
+ QueryLocationException.QUERY_LOCATION_ERROR,
+ QueryLocationException.class)));
+ }
+ }
+ },
+ Log.getExternalSession());
+ } catch (RemoteException e) {
+ Log.d(this, "queryLocation: Exception e : " + e);
+ executor.execute(() -> callback.onError(new QueryLocationException(
+ e.getMessage(), QueryLocationException.ERROR_SERVICE_UNAVAILABLE)));
+ }
+ }
+ }
